Now open: The Summer Exhibition ☀️

Year after year, The Summer Exhibition has occupied a special place in the collective imagination as a reflection of all that is exciting and essential in British and international art and architecture right now.

You'll encounter art and artists of all kinds here – drawing, painting, photography, sculpture, architecture, film, and digital art - made by members of the public, emerging artists, and household names.

The Summer Exhibition is celebrating 20 years of sponsorship by Insight Investment.

We are deeply saddened to hear of the death of David Hockney OM CH RA.

David was elected to the Royal Academy in 1985, and his art has become closely associated with the institution, following memorable exhibitions of his work in the RA's galleries.

It has been a great privilege for the Royal Academy to bring his artistic vision to the public, and he will be hugely missed by his fellow Academicians, RA staff and our audiences who adored his art.

Putting the art into pARTy 🥂

Last night we held our Summer Exhibition Preview Party, our biggest fundraising event of the year.

This party raises essential funds to train the next generation of artists at Royal Academy Schools, Britain's oldest and only free postgraduate course.

Since 1993, Katlijne Van der Stighelen has been piecing together the life and work of Michaelina Wautier, a 17th-century painter who was almost completely forgotten.

Trawling through old archives, Van der Stighelen came across a fuzzy black-and-white image from a 1975 auction catalogue. It was a painting of a young boy playing a recorder, part of an allegorical series by Wautier depicting the five senses.

Armed with what little evidence she had, Van der Stighelen put out a call in 2016 for any more information on the series. The trail remained cold until 2020, when the series was sold in a private sale that year to collectors who promised to bequeath the works to the Museum of Fine Arts in Boston.

On display for the first time in the UK, you can find Wautier’s 'The Five Senses' at the RA until 21 June.
